"I come from Clamecy where "L'Angelus" (The Angelus) is but discovered it only two or three years ago through a friend's invitation. I will highly recommend it, and not because it is in my hometown and I am partial, but because food there is truly tasty. If it was serving bad food, I would just not review it. Their menus start at €19 for lunch and include a 3 course meal or €26 if you choose the Burgundian dishes menu. You will have 3 or 4 options per course, which is really nice. The owner/chef has an excellent "Oeufs en meurette" (poached eggs in a red wine sauce: don't even think of driving through Burgundy and not taste that very Burgundian tasty dish!), excellent beef (our Nièvre department is renowned for its excellent Charolais beef), very good fish in a light sauce ("Filet de sandre": pike perch) and even some scrumptious rabbit in a wine sauce (come on, give it a try!). The chef loves quality ingredients, it is an absolute certainty. His desserts are all good, he does his ice creams himself. You could try a very Burgundian dessert: the "Pain d'Epices" (French ginger bread, a specialty of Burgundy, especially from Dijon). The service is made by his charming wife and another young waiter. It is not super duper fast but alright. The restaurant is situated at the side of the big Catholic church at the top of the hill. (called "La Collégiale"). Incidentally, there is a very nice antique shop right behind the restaurant so while you all wait for your appetiser, a few could discreetly slip over to the Antique shop and come back in time for the food! I was about to forget: we also had some very nice little appetisers with our drinks, before the meal.I will not comment on the wines as I do not drink alcohol... Bon appétit ! CB"
